Backflow testing services are crucial for protecting public health and preventing the spread of harmful contaminants. Cross-contamination occurs when polluted water flows back into the clean water supply, posing a serious risk to residents. Regular backflow testing helps identify potential problems before they worsen. By conducting professional backflow testing, you can guarantee that your plumbing system is functioning correctly and protecting your community from contamination.
It's important to adhere with local regulations concerning backflow prevention. Qualified technicians have the expertise to perform accurate tests and propose appropriate solutions if concerns are found.

The Critical Importance of Backflow Testing for Public Health and Your Assets
Backflow testing is a crucial step that helps to protect both public health and private property. By identifying potential backflow events, we can prevent the contamination of potable water supplies with harmful substances. Contaminated water can lead to a range of health concerns, including gastrointestinal illnesses, skin infections, and others serious afflictions.
Regular backflow testing is required by many state ordinances to guarantee the safety of our water infrastructure. It's a reasonable expense that can save significant costs in the long run by stopping costly repairs and potential health more info crises.
